INVESTING IN CYPRUS
Cyprus, the third-largest island in the Mediterranean, attracts the attention of investors as well as local and international tourists. In recent years, Cyprus has frequently appeared on the political agenda, particularly due to discussions about a possible reunification with the Republic of Cyprus. At the same time, the increasing number of hotels, tourism developments, real estate projects, and newly established universities in the Turkish Republic of Northern Cyprus has led to growing interest in investment opportunities in North Cyprus.
Compared with Europe, property prices remain relatively affordable while rental income can be attractive. Consequently, the North Cyprus property market has gained considerable interest not only among Turkish buyers but also among European investors. Rising development permits have further stimulated the market. Modern and potentially profitable projects under construction across the island can offer investors opportunities for capital appreciation from the early stages of development.
Those who purchase apartments, villas, or land for investment purposes in North Cyprus may benefit from strong demand from students and working professionals. Supported by increasing rental prices, the estimated payback period for a property investment is generally around 10–12 years. Another important point is that property sales and rental transactions in the TRNC are commonly conducted in British pounds sterling (GBP), making the market particularly attractive to investors seeking foreign-currency-based income.
Properties, villas, and plots purchased in developing areas where new projects are concentrated may offer greater potential for capital appreciation.

- Cyprus is considered to have one of the lowest crime rates in Europe.
- More than 60,000 students from over 100 countries study at international universities in North Cyprus. This has made education one of the leading sectors of the economy and supports continuous demand for rental accommodation.
- Visa-free travel opportunities for visitors from many Eastern European countries contribute to a steady flow of tourists. This is another important factor attracting investors.
-
Tourism investments may benefit from a ten-year income tax exemption. In recent years, there has been noticeable growth in five-star hotel and casino investments, together with the expansion of the international airport.
